02 — Services

what we actually build

01

Product engineering

End-to-end design and development of web applications and SaaS products — interface, frontend, backend, data layer and deployment, handled as one piece of work rather than four handoffs.

02

MVP development

Taking a single idea from nothing to a working product real users can use. Fixed scope, fixed price, a product in production at the end of it — not a prototype that needs rebuilding.

03

Cloud architecture

The infrastructure a production system actually runs on: deployment pipelines, environments, observability and the data layer. Built so it stays cheap to run and boring to operate.

04

Security engineering

Threat modelling, hardening and security review for applications handling sensitive data — drawn from seven years shipping systems in healthcare, biotech and security.

03 — Approach

how the work gets made

a.

Scope down, then down again.

Every feature is a liability until proven otherwise. We start from the smallest thing that could work and add only what the product genuinely asks for.

b.

Craft is a schedule, not a phase.

Polish isn't something we bolt on at the end. Typography, motion, edge cases and empty states are designed from day one, because that's where the product lives.

c.

Ship, watch, refine.

We put working software in front of real people early, then spend the time most teams skip — the second and third pass that turns "fine" into something worth keeping.

d.

Built to age.

No gradients to date it, no framework churn to chase. We choose the durable option over the fashionable one, so the thing we ship still holds up in ten years.

06 — Questions

the ones we get asked

What does monoraft build?

monoraft builds custom software: web applications, SaaS products, internal tools and the cloud infrastructure behind them. Work usually spans the whole product — interface design, frontend, backend, data layer and deployment — rather than a single slice of it.

Who is monoraft for?

Founders and small teams with one clearly defined thing they need built well. It's a poor fit for staffing a large existing team or maintaining legacy systems, and a good fit for taking an idea from nothing to a product in production.

How long does a project take?

Most engagements run between six and sixteen weeks, depending on scope. monoraft works on one project at a time, so the timeline is a real timeline rather than a share of split attention.

How much does a project cost?

Projects are quoted as a fixed scope with a fixed price rather than billed hourly, so the cost is known before work starts. Pricing depends on scope — email [email protected] with what you're building for an estimate.

Who does the work?

Yasin Ughur, the founder, does the engineering. monoraft is deliberately small and doesn't subcontract client work out to an agency bench.

Do you work with clients outside your timezone?

Yes. monoraft has shipped production systems for U.S. companies in healthcare, biotech, media, security and AI, and works remotely with overlapping hours arranged per project.
